Trillium Construction is seeking a motivated Relay & Commissioning Foreman to join our team.
In this role, you will be responsible for testing, commissioning, troubleshooting, and energizing electrical power system equipment in high-voltage substations. You’ll work with protective relays, RTUs, breakers, transformers, and other critical electrical equipment to ensure systems are installed, tested, and commissioned safely and efficiently.
This position offers a combination of office and field work and requires extensive travel to project sites throughout the United States. Pay rate is $60/hour.
Key Responsibilities
- Review electrical drawings, relay settings, and project documentation prior to commissioning.
- Perform equipment inspections and checkout procedures to verify proper installation.
- Identify and resolve issues related to equipment, materials, or installation before commissioning activities begin.
- Conduct pre-energization testing and safety checks on electrical protection systems.
- Test, commission, and troubleshoot protective relays, RTUs, breakers, transformers, and related equipment.
- Verify proper operation of protection and control systems through functional testing.
- Support safe energization of electrical systems while maintaining compliance with company and industry safety standards.
- Document testing results and communicate project status with project teams.
- Travel to project sites across the United States to support commissioning activities.

Qualifications
Required
- Associates degree (2-year minimum) in Electrical Engineering, Electronics Technology, or a related field.
- Minimum of 2 years of experience testing and commissioning electrical power systems and controls.
- Ability to read and interpret:
- Single-line and three-line electrical drawings
- Schematics and wiring diagrams
- Network diagrams
- Mechanical drawings
- Experience testing and commissioning protection equipment, including:
- Protective relays
- RTUs
- Circuit breakers
- Power transformers
- Strong troubleshooting and problem-solving skills related to electrical equipment and control systems.
- Working knowledge of electrical safety practices, including shock and arc flash hazards.
- Ability to work independently in both office and field environments.
Preferred
- Previous experience working in high-voltage (HV) substations.
